FREEDOM RADIO STATIONS

Freedom Radio Nigeria is a group of radio stations in Northern Nigeria. The station is headquartered in Kano State. There are three Freedom-branded stations, in Kano (99.5 FM), Dutse (99.5 FM), and Kaduna (92.9 FM), and a second station in Kano, and Dala FM (88.5 MHz). KOLE OMOTOSHO DIES IN SOUTH AFRICA

Professor Kole Omotosho, a Nigerian author, has died in South Africa, his place of residence. He was 80 years old.  A family source confirmed that the late professor of English had been sick for some time before he passed away on Wednesday.
